26 - Circa 1951 – Delahaye VLR
See original version (French)

Estimate €3,500 - €5,500
Description
Circa 1951 – Delahaye VLR French registration document Chassis no. 01026 - The Light Reconnaissance Vehicle designed to win back the French army - ‘The French version of the Jeep’, with fewer than 10,000 units produced - Vehicle in working order, with 52,632 km on the clock, featuring a new soft top - More sophisticated and affordable than a Jeep, and sold with a maintenance manual Please note that, due to an administrative error, the date of first registration shown on the vehicle’s registration certificate is 11/02/1971. This likely corresponds to the date it was released from the military fleet of the Domaines, rather than its actual date of first registration, as this vehicle was manufactured between 1951 and 1954.
